CITY OF SPEARFISH PUBLIC WORKS COMMITTEE MINUTES October 10, 2017 The Public Works Committee met at 4:15 PM in the Council Chambers of the Municipal Services Centre on Tuesday October 10, 2017 with the following members present: Clark and Schmit. Lee was absent. Also present were: City Administrator Harmon, Finance Officer Dutton, City Planner Watson, Public Works Administrator Johnson, Recreation Facility Superintendent Rauterkus, Parks and Recreation Director Mader and Water/Wastewater Utilities Superintendent Glenn. Items from Visitors Proclamation FYI - Mayor Boke will proclaim October 2017 as National Disability Employment Awareness Month in Spearfish. Public Works Water Line Connection – Public Works Administrator Johnson reviewed a request for Council approval for water line connection outside city limits for Crow Peak Brewery. The facility is expanding and will need fire suppression system; however the private well currently used does not have capacity for this. There is a 12” water main in place and staff recommends a Class II commercial use with conditions, ordinances and the higher rate for outside of city limits. Crow Peak will pay tap fees and line extension fees with building permit. City Planner Watson stated although the agreement has the standard voluntary annexation clause, it is not recommended that annexation be pursued as the property is currently disconnected from adjacent properties within City limits. Committee recommended approval to Full Council. Parks and Recreation SRAC Website – A request from SRAC to use Digital Designs to upgrade the current SRAC Website to make it responsive on all devices will be postponed. Grazing Lease – Committee recommended approval to Full Council for a one year 2017-2018 Grazing Lease between City of Spearfish and Jamie Johnson for a 20 acre portion of a parcel in Section 23-Township 6 North, Range 2 East, east of Spearfish Canyon Road and north of the Shooting Range. There being no further discussion before the committee, the meeting was adjourned at 4:31 PM.
